What are the key properties of 8011 aluminium alloy for heat-sealing lidding films?
The 8011 aluminium alloy is widely used in heat-sealing lidding films due to its excellent formability, corrosion resistance, and barrier properties. It provides strong protection against oxygen, moisture, and light, ensuring product freshness. The alloy has good heat-sealing compatibility with various polymers, making it ideal for food and pharmaceutical packaging. Its thin yet durable structure allows for efficient sealing without compromising strength. Additionally, 8011 aluminium is recyclable, supporting sustainable packaging solutions.
How does 8011 aluminium lidding film enhance food preservation?
8011 aluminium lidding film acts as a high-barrier material, preventing oxygen and moisture from entering packaged food. This significantly extends shelf life by reducing oxidation and microbial growth. The film's heat-sealable layer ensures an airtight closure, maintaining product quality and safety. It is commonly used for dairy products, ready-to-eat meals, and snacks. The material's light-blocking properties also protect light-sensitive products from degradation.
What types of heat-sealable coatings are used with 8011 aluminium lidding film?
Common coatings include polyethylene (PE), polypropylene (PP), and ethylene acrylic acid (EAA), which enhance sealability. These coatings melt under heat, forming a strong bond with container rims. Specialized coatings may also include anti-corrosion or peelable layers for easy opening. The choice of coating depends on the application, such as high-temperature sterilization or cold storage. Advanced coatings may incorporate antimicrobial agents for added food safety.
What are the main industries that use 8011 aluminium heat-sealing lidding films?
The food industry is the largest consumer, particularly for yogurt, pudding, and beverage packaging. Pharmaceutical companies use it for blister packs and medicine bottle seals due to its sterility and tamper-evident properties. The cosmetics industry applies it for creams and lotions to prevent contamination. Additionally, laboratories use these films for sterile sample storage. Its versatility makes it suitable for both perishable and non-perishable goods.
What are the quality control measures for manufacturing 8011 aluminium lidding films?
Manufacturers conduct rigorous thickness, tensile strength, and elongation tests to ensure material consistency. Heat-seal strength and barrier performance are verified through laboratory testing. Surface defects like pinholes or wrinkles are inspected using automated vision systems. Compliance with food-grade safety standards (e.g., FDA, EU) is mandatory. Batch testing ensures the film meets specific customer requirements for sealing temperature and durability.
